CPLC De Colores opened its doors in 1985 out of community-identified need for a domestic violence shelter that would provide an environment that was culturally and linguistically appropriate for monolingual Spanish speaking survivors and their children.
The shelter and community-based programs, located in Central Phoenix, provide an average of 1,000 survivors each year with a safe and secure environment where they can recover from the devastating effects of abuse as they acquire the knowledge and skills necessary to become self-sufficient and break the cycle of violence. Services include legal support; assistance with housing, employment, and financial stability; youth services; and psychosocial support.
Maricela came to De Colores after she had been physically abused by her husband, who abandoned her and took her children. De Colores provided Maricela with her immediate physical needs-a roof over her head, a place to sleep, food, toiletries, and clothes. But even more importantly, De Colores provided legal help so she could regain custody of her three children, who joined her at the shelter. Together, Maricela and her children learned to heal from the abuse of the past.
During her stay, she completed a financial education course and opened her first bank account. She gained the strength and confidence to use her unique baking skills to start a custom cake business. Soon, Maricela was earning enough money to leave the shelter and begin a new life with her children. Today, Maricela is a successful entrepreneur and a new homeowner.
"Thanks to De Colores, I was able to leave a miserable, abusive life to start a dignified life with my children." -Maricela, CPLC client
